Modified Sombor index of trees with a given diameter

The modified Sombor index of a graph $G$ is defined as the sum of weights $1/\sqrt{d^{2}_u+d^{2}_v}$ over all edges $uv$ of $G$, where $d_u$ and $d_v$ are the degrees of the vertices $u$ and $v$ in $G$, respectively. In this paper, we give  some  relations between the modified Sombor index and diameter of graphs.
